Movie Play, Script Writing Community

Movie Play is simple to understand: you can create a page for a movie script and then the internet community can write things to that script.

Start directly: You have an idea for a movie: To create a community page for your movie idea write a "working title" for your script into the search field, then search, a page will tell you that the page you searched does not exist of course, then click create page, read the text that appears. enter your idea and don't forget to save.

Movie Play is script writing on movie scripts where everybody can write something. By submitting an idea you admit that everybody can use it in every form. You are welcome as an author: Click Edit in the top right corner of any script and contribute your ideas. If you want to work more with this site read: How to use Movie Play. A total-sized 32' tugboat drafts 3.6' of water parking access control software beneath running load. My tugboat is a one:10 scale design. (It's 10 times scaled-down than the total-dimension boat.) Changing to inches I get a entire-sizing boat draft of forty three.2", dividing by 10 gives me four.32" of draft for my RC tug. This tells me that my lake must be a minimal of four.33" deep so my tugboat doesn't operate aground, or scrape base.
